Yes, Swordless routed glitchless with the help of some other guys like Rust45 and myself to determine what is a glitch and what is a trick. An estimated time is around 6 to 6.5 hours if the run is tunerless and English. There are strats that people haven't seen for quite some time that would be used in a glitchless speedrun, like the old Dragon Roost Cavern and old Forbidden Woods routes. Glitches don't save anywhere near as much time as some people seem to think. Superswims save like 15 minutes, Cabana Deed Skip saves like 5, and the various storage strats and ledge clips save around 40 minutes in the run.

Those are very rough estimates, mind you. I personally think a sub-6 time would be possible with good execution.

Where are the rules for this? Main things I've thought about using just tricks-

notable skips probably allowed:
early boss key in DRC by jumpslashing onto the grapple spot.
leaf pumping to skip flower sailing in FW
First area skip in ToG using in bounds method (Old Kazooie method)
Ledge grabs using leaf in earth temple
bomb boost to the small key in wind temple

questionable things:
cabana sewers skip by hitting switches through walls?
savage labyrinth floor skips using hookshot?

Probably sub 6 or a low 6 hour time would be a good goal for this.

Where are the rules for this? Main things I've thought about using just tricks-

notable skips probably allowed:
early boss key in DRC by jumpslashing onto the grapple spot. Allowed but keep in mind it's hard
leaf pumping to skip flower sailing in FW Every use of the leaf that doesn't get you oob is allowed
First area skip in ToG using in bounds method (Old Kazooie method) I'm not sure about this, do you have a link?
Ledge grabs using leaf in earth temple Already stated that using the leaf for things like this allowed
bomb boost to the small key in wind temple Allowed

questionable things:
cabana sewers skip by hitting switches through walls?
savage labyrinth floor skips using hookshot?
Both of those are not allowed

Probably sub 6 or a low 6 hour time would be a good goal for this.

Keep in mind I'm basing this off of when glitchless was routed in Swordless' stream a while back. As far as I know there is no written out route at the moment.
